In Krefeld, a 53-year-old is said to have mistreated his wife for hours.
The police arrested the man on Sunday on the outskirts.
He was there on foot, said a police spokesman.
On Saturday evening, the emergency services initially feared that the man could do something to their four children after the mistreatment of his wife.
Special armed forces arrived on Saturday evening and surrounded the family's home.
It was only after many hours that the all-clear came: the children were doing well.
They had been alone in the apartment.
Her 32-year-old mother was found seriously injured in the trunk of a car on Saturday afternoon - not far from downtown Krefeld.
At the hospital, the woman told officers about the four children.
"As a precautionary measure, the police called for a special task force," according to a police report.
SEC forces drove to the address and posted themselves around the house.
"Around 8 p.m. the police were able to speak to the children through a window. When they announced that the father was not at home, the fire brigade and police took the children out of the apartment," the report said.
"The children are doing well under the circumstances," said a police spokesman.
The mother will continue to be hospitalized for her injuries, but will probably be able to leave the clinic in the next few days.
